#276d30 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#276d30 is composed of 15.3% red, 42.7% green and 18.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 56% yellow and 57.3% black. It has a hue angle of 127.7 degrees, a saturation of 47.3% and a lightness of 29%. #276d30 color hex could be obtained by blending #4eda60 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#276d30 color description : Very dark lime green.
#276d30 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#276d30 has RGB values of R:39, G:109, B:48 and CMYK values of C:0.64, M:0, Y:0.56, K:0.57. Its decimal value is 2583856.

Shades and Tints of #276d30
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030803 is the darkest color, while #f8fdf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#276d30
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#494b49 is the less saturated color, while #058f17 is the most saturated one.
